titleOfInvention Method of selecting duration of the therapeutic course with ceruloplasmin in patients with bronchial asthma
abstract FIELD: medicine. n SUBSTANCE: invention relates to medicine, namely to pulmonology, and concerns a method of selecting duration of Ceruloplasmin therapy in patients with bronchial asthma. Proposed method consists in the fact that in the patients with bronchial asthma measured in blood supcrocsyd dismutase (SOD) and malonic aldehyde (MA) and their ratio MDA/SOD after treating by Ceruloplasmin in a dose of 100 mg intravenously 1 time a day for 7 days. When the ratio of MDA/SOD 5.03 Ceruloplasmin rate of antioxidant therapy is stopped, otherwise antioxidant therapy is continued for 3-4 days. n EFFECT: use of the method allows increase efficiency of therapy of bronchial asthma. n 1 cl, 1 tbl, 2 ex
